PL/SQL学习(二)条件和循环语句
2016-09-06 16:14
465 查看
原文参考:http://plsql-tutorial.com/
PLSQL条件语句
IF THEN ELSE STATEMENT
1)
IF condition
THEN
statement 1;
ELSE
statement 2;
END IF;
2)
IF condition 1
THEN
statement 1;
statement 2;
ELSIF condtion2 THEN
statement 3;
ELSE
statement 4;
END IF
3)
IF condition 1
THEN
statement 1;
statement 2;
ELSIF condtion2 THEN
statement 3;
ELSE
statement 4;
END IF;
4)
IF condition1 THEN
ELSE
IF condition2 THEN
statement1;
END IF;
ELSIF condition3 THEN
statement2;
END IF;
CASE语句
1)
CASE selector
WHEN expression1 THEN operation1
WHEN expression2 THEN operation2
...
WHEN expressionN THEN operationN
ELSE default_operation
END CASE;
2)
CASE
WHEN condition1 THEN operation1
WHEN condition2 THEN operation2
...
WHEN conditionN THEN operationN
ELSE default_operation
END CASE;
PLSQL循环语句
简单一般循环(相当于do while循环)
LOOP
statements;
EXIT;
{or EXIT WHEN condition;}
END LOOP;
While循环
WHILE <condition>
LOOP statements;
END LOOP;
For循环
FOR counter IN val1..val2
LOOP statements;
END LOOP;
PLSQL条件语句
IF THEN ELSE STATEMENT
1)
IF condition
THEN
statement 1;
ELSE
statement 2;
END IF;
2)
IF condition 1
THEN
statement 1;
statement 2;
ELSIF condtion2 THEN
statement 3;
ELSE
statement 4;
END IF
3)
IF condition 1
THEN
statement 1;
statement 2;
ELSIF condtion2 THEN
statement 3;
ELSE
statement 4;
END IF;
4)
IF condition1 THEN
ELSE
IF condition2 THEN
statement1;
END IF;
ELSIF condition3 THEN
statement2;
END IF;
CASE语句
1)
CASE selector
WHEN expression1 THEN operation1
WHEN expression2 THEN operation2
...
WHEN expressionN THEN operationN
ELSE default_operation
END CASE;
2)
CASE
WHEN condition1 THEN operation1
WHEN condition2 THEN operation2
...
WHEN conditionN THEN operationN
ELSE default_operation
END CASE;
PLSQL循环语句
简单一般循环(相当于do while循环)
LOOP
statements;
EXIT;
{or EXIT WHEN condition;}
END LOOP;
While循环
WHILE <condition>
LOOP statements;
END LOOP;
For循环
FOR counter IN val1..val2
LOOP statements;
END LOOP;
相关文章推荐
- PL/SQL 流程控制语句-条件结构,循环结构
- oracle中pl/sql学习总结/条件语句
- PL/SQL语句学习之使用while、loop和for三种循环打印数字的1-10
- PL/SQL学习笔记之条件控制语句
- PL/SQL学习笔记之循环语句
- PL/SQL 存储过程学习2 条件语句
- pl/sql学习8——流程控制语句
- pl/sql 之三大循环的完全学习指南
- PL/SQL学习笔记-条件控制
- python 条件,循环和其他语句的学习笔记
- 学习 SQL 语句 - Select(3): 条件查询与模糊查询
- PL_SQL 的 循环语句FOR 循环测试
- Oracle [PL/SQL]中的条件语句
- Python基础教程学习笔记----第五章 条件、循环和其他语句
- PL/SQL学习笔记[5]-流程控制语句
- [python学习笔记]条件,循环和其他语句
- PL/SQL的循环语句
- 学习 SQL 语句 - Select(8): 分组条件
- Oracle 学习:PL/SQL循序渐进全面学习教程--课程十 写执行语句
- Oracle 学习:PL/SQL循序渐进全面学习教程--课程十二 编写控制结构语句